Question 66

A network administrator is trying to configure Active Directory authentication for VPN authentication to a Cisco Secure Firewall Threat Defence instance that is registered with Cisco Secure Firewall Management Center. Which system settings must be configured first in Secure Firewall Management Center to accomplish the goal?

Correct Answer: B
To configure Active Directory authentication for VPN authentication on a Cisco Secure Firewall Threat Defense (FTD) instance registered with Cisco Secure Firewall Management Center (FMC), the administrator needs to configure Realms in the System settings of the FMC. Realms in FMC are used to define the directory servers (e.g., Active Directory) and how they are used for user authentication.
Steps to configure this in FMC:
Navigate to System > Integration > Realms and Directory.
Add a new realm and configure the necessary details such as the directory server type (e.g., Active Directory), server address, and bind credentials.
Test the connection to ensure it works correctly.
This setup allows the FMC to authenticate VPN users against the Active Directory, thereby enabling secure access control for VPN connections.
